Nov 9, 2023 · Australia’s Crossfire is known for their packs, but now they’ve joined the Belt Kit game with their DZ Rig. I do wish the shoulder pads were thinner for use with armor. Honestly comes down to if you want a full commander's pouch on the right and if you prefer 4 sustainment pouches on the back (Jay Jay's) or if you prefer three sustainment pouches, one being a sort of reduced size butt pack and canteen pouches along with two, three mag pouches on the front right (DZ Rig).
